I'm not sure there is a single correct way of defining the cost of losses in an OPF. The simplest way would be to take the total quantity of losses (in MW) and multiply it by the average cost per MW of all generation. Another option is to attempt to allocate the cost across the marginal generators in proportion to their marginal contribution to losses. I imagine there are other options as well. But MATPOWER does not have any built-in functions to compute the cost of losses.
